The EU is taking measures to address deforestation and other environmental and human rights impacts of its consumption. This report aims to support these efforts by providing new data and insights on the EU’s role in driving deforestation and conversion through the import, use and consumption of key agricultural commodities.

Single-use Beverage Cups and Their Alternatives-Recommendations from Life Cycle Assessments.png
United Nations Environment Programme (UNEP)
This report summarises current knowledge about the environmental performance of single-use beverage cups and their alternatives in order to guide policy actions to regulate their use.
